Overview
What is YDB MCP?
YDB MCP is a Model Context Protocol server for YDB, a distributed SQL database. It allows large language models (LLMs) that support MCP to interact with YDB databases through natural language, enabling AI-powered database operations.
How to use YDB MCP?
Install YDB MCP via uvx, pipx, or pip. Configure your MCP client with the server command and connection arguments (e.g., --ydb-endpoint, --ydb-database). Authentication can be anonymous, login/password, access token, or service account (requires the yandexcloud package for the latter). Examples for each method are provided in the README.
Key features of YDB MCP
- Run SQL queries against any YDB database
- Execute parameterized SQL queries with JSON parameters
- Explain query execution plans
- List directory contents and describe paths in YDB
- Check the current status of the YDB connection
- Supports building custom MCP servers by subclassing
YDBMCPServer

FAQ from YDB MCP
What authentication modes does YDB MCP support?
Anonymous (default), login/password, access token, and service account authentication. Service account requires the yandexcloud package installed separately.
What tools are included with YDB MCP?
Seven tools: ydb_query, ydb_query_with_params, ydb_explain_query, ydb_explain_query_with_params, ydb_list_directory, ydb_describe_path, and ydb_status.
Can I restrict which tools the LLM can access?
Yes. When building a custom server by subclassing YDBMCPServer, you can set the generic_tools class attribute to a subset of YDBGenericTool values or an empty set to disable all built-in tools.
What are the runtime dependencies for YDB MCP?
YDB MCP is a Python package available on PyPI. It depends on the MCP SDK and YDB client libraries. For service account authentication, the yandexcloud package is also required.
How do I configure YDB MCP for my client?
Provide the server command (uvx ydb-mcp, pipx run ydb-mcp, or python -m ydb_mcp) and arguments such as --ydb-endpoint and --ydb-database. Authentication arguments can be added as needed.
